Hayle Family Hub

Family Hubs are designed for children, young people and their families to receive high quality integrated services and information within their communities.

Family Hubs offer services to give children and young people the best start in life and help them reach their potential.

Services in Hubs across the county include:

  • Access to health and parenting support services
  • Information about training and employment
  • Access to play activities and childcare
  • A base for childminder networks
  • Support for children and parents/carers with additional needs
  • Community meeting rooms

Stoke Association Hayle & St. Ives Stroke Community Café

 

The Stroke Community Café is a meeting place for people affected and at risk of stroke. It is an opportunity to socialise, meet others, discuss experiences and gain support in an open and friendly community setting.

We meet on the first Tuesday of the month from 10am to 12 noon at Dobbies Garden Centre, Nut Lane, Hayle TR27 6LG.

Town Council Sites/Services

Hayle Town Council manages Hayle Community Centre, Hayle Outdoor Swimming Pool, Lethlean Lane Allotments, Public Conveniences, Hayle Recreation Ground, King George V Memorial Walk, Jubilee Path, The Millpond (not the play area), The Plantation and other small pockets of green land. Find out more
